The topology provider watches all HDFS pods deployed by Stackable and Kubernetes nodes and keeps an in memory cache of the current state of these objects.
707707
From this state store the tool can then calculate rack IDs for nodes that HDFS asks for without needing to talk to the api-server and incurring an extra network round-trip.
